Technical specifications for SGMAH-04AAA21

ManufacturerYaskawa
Product LineSigma II
Part NumberSGMAH-04AAA21
Weight1.13 lbs (0.51 kg)
Module NameServo Motor
Capacity0.4 kW
Rated Speed3000 RPM
Power Supply200V
Serial Encoder13-bit incremental encoder (Standard)
Shaft TypeStraight
Shaft KeyOptional
Standard ServomotorYes
Storage Temperature-20 to 60°C
Rated Power Rating93.3 KW/s
Rated Angular Acceleration73600 rad/s²
Inertia Time Constant0.25 ms
Inductive Time Constant5.4 ms

The SGMAH-04AAA21 model from Yaskawa is a reliable servo motor part of the Sigma II series, designed to meet high-performance requirements in automation applications. This module has a rated capacity of 0.4 kW, delivering efficient functionality. Operating at a power supply of 200V, it achieves a rated speed of 3000 RPM, facilitating swift and precise operations.

The motor is equipped with a standard 13-bit incremental encoder, ensuring accurate positional feedback. Its shaft is designed as a straight type and can optionally include a shaft key for added versatility in installation. This makes it suitable for various applications requiring precise control and dynamic response.

The servo motor can function optimally in environmental conditions with storage temperatures ranging from -20°C to 60°C. It boasts a rated power of 93.3 KW/s alongside an impressive rated angular acceleration of 73600 rad/s². Performance is further enhanced by very low inertia and inductive time constants, measured at 0.25 ms and 5.4 ms, respectively. These attributes contribute to the motor’s quick responsiveness and overall efficiency within dynamic systems.
